Description

FIG. 1 is a perspective view of the level with magnetic inserts for hands-free adherence to steel beams embodying the design of the present invention.

FIG. 2 is a front elevational view thereof;

FIG. 3 is an end elevational view thereof;

FIG. 4 is a side elevational view thereof; and,

FIG. 5 is a perspective view showing the level with magnetic inserts for hands-free adherence to steel beams in use.

The broken line showing of environmental structure is for illustrative purposes only and forms no part of the claimed design.

Claims

The ornamental design for a level with magnetic inserts for hands-free adherence to steel beams, as shown and described.
